We are seeking a skilled Door Assembler I to join our team at Evergreen Lumber. As a Door Assembler I, you will be responsible for assembling doors on a production line, utilizing power saws, air nail guns, and other tools to prepare wood materials.
Key Responsibilities- Assemble doors on a production line, ensuring high-quality products
- Operate power saws, air nail guns, and other tools to prepare wood materials
- Pick and pull production materials as needed
- Load, unload, store, and package materials
- Maintain a clean and safe work environment
- Observe and adhere to all safety rules
- High school education and/or equivalent work experience
- Ability to read a tape measure and operate equipment such as hammers, routers, saws, presses, and staple guns
- Team-focused approach to work
- Strong communication, work attitude, and work ethic (attendance)
- Prior experience in woodworking or machine operation is highly preferred but not required
- Lifting up to 50 lbs. on a repetitive basis and up to 100 lbs. occasionally
- Commitment to safety at work
- Availability for overtime as needed
- Medical, dental, and vision insurance (starting the 1st of the month after 30 days)
- 401(k) with company match
- Paid time off and closed holidays
